About the Major
Biomedical engineers speak two languages: that of the engineer and that of the health professional. They understand what is involved in examining people, evaluating their health, and understanding what is available to improve their quality of life. They also comprehend the science and mathematics behind these areas and can evaluate the potential of new devices and methods to improve on current technologies.

The standard program prepares students with a solid basis in a diverse variety of subjects related to biomechanics (bones, joints, ligaments, tendons, etc.); biofluids (blood flow, heart valves, airflow in the lungs, etc.); and bioinstrumentation, (the instruments and sensors used to measure physiological systems.)

About the Minor
The biomedical engineering minor provides students matriculating into bachelor’s degree programs in other colleges of the University, especially the sciences and the other engineering majors, with an introduction to the discipline of biomedical engineering.

Additional Information
If a student wishes to forgo either BE 480 or BE 485W (or both), the course(s) must be replaced by a professional elective or electives approved by the course Instructor and Program Director. These replacements may include approved upper level Chemistry or Biology courses, along with selected Engineering courses.
